Transaction 5f89f01f06e781aacc03b23edc08e91ef05b4dc1cb328ae10ee29215651f149f

1 Input
2 Outputs
  • 5f89f01f06e781aacc03b23edc08e91ef05b4dc1cb328ae10ee29215651f149f:0
  • value  1880000
    address  3KcrM4wAPAUsu6UXCDJ7w3kRN57Za5HEHS
  • 5f89f01f06e781aacc03b23edc08e91ef05b4dc1cb328ae10ee29215651f149f:1
  • value  187062776
    address  3PyNZDmRs5ACJHCY2bxxzXAFiDyXNUccsN